WebThe greatest common factor (GCF) of a set of numbers is the largest factor that all the numbers share. For example, 12, 20, and 24 have two common factors: 2 and 4. The largest is 4, so we say that the GCF of 12, 20, and 24 is 4. GCF is often used to find common denominators. Created by Sal Khan. Sort by: Top Voted Questions Tips & Thanks

This easy-to-use Greatest Common Divisor (GCD) and Least Common Multiple (LCM) Calculator easily … WebThe gcd of two natural numbers a, b is the unique non-negative natural number that generates the ideal a, b . So in this case, 0, 0 is just the 0 ideal so the gcd is 0. Simply said - this depends on your definition. Clearly, if d = gcd (a, b), you require d ∣ a, d ∣ b, i.e., it is a common divisor.
